CRIME IN THE COURT OF JUSTICE!

(May your soul rest in peace Marwa) 

By Hala El-Banna

 

In the Name of Justice

In the Name of Humanity

In the Name of Freedom

And that of PEACE

In the Name of Rights

In the Name of Civilization

In the Name of Dignity

And that of Equality

In the Name of Honour

What on Earth is committed! 
 

BRUTALITY has shown its ugly Face

And where was that?

In Dresden in the Court of Justice! 
 

Marwa was simply an ELEGANT BEAUTIFUL SOUL

Who stood up for her RIGHTS! 

This poem is dedicated to the Mrs. Marwa El-Sherbini who was killed in a German court in Dresden by a racist man in early July 2009.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

ETHICS IN CRISIS
ECONOMY IN CRISIS

By Hala El-Banna

 

 

When ethics was in crisis

Some time ago,

Nobody bothered much

It was no ones concern

No big deal, they'd say!

 

Nobody could see it coming

No one could relate

As if humans were transformed "Robots"

Brain washed "Economics"

Forgetting that the true solid base

Of any progress on Earth

Be it economy, politics whatever is on

Ethics, credibility,

Trust and honour

A simple basic fact, I'd say
